A Michigan Partial Release of Judgment Lien refers to a legal document that allows a creditor to release a portion of their recorded judgment lien on a debtor's property. This release is granted under certain circumstances where the debtor has made a partial payment or negotiated a settlement agreement to satisfy a portion of the debt. A judgment lien expires after 5 years from the date it is recorded but may be rerecorded once for another period of 5 years not less than 120 days before the expiration of the initial judgment. Mich. Comp. Laws § 600.2809.

Section 2809 also provides that judgment liens may be extinguished by recording any of the following with the register of deeds: Discharge signed by the judgment creditor or attorney. Satisfaction of judgment. Court order discharging the lien. Bankruptcy discharge (see above)
